I think the APK that is the “Photo’s App” on the FireTV is called “signed_gallery-bueller-release_601920010.apk”. I was browsing through the extracted rom image and that’s the only one that stuck out as being the correct APK.
Package Name: com.amazon.bueller.photos
Launchable Activity Name: com.amazon.bueller.photos.activity.MediaListActivity
BTW…It worked! It actually removed/hidden Photo’s completely from my device!
